NewsInternationals: Missy Bo Kearns captains England U23s to unbeaten year
Missy Bo Kearns captained England’s women’s U23s and played the full game as they drew 1-1 with Spain on Monday evening.
The Liverpool FC Women midfielder skippered the side as they were denied by a late equaliser but nevertheless ended their 2023 schedule with an unbeaten record.
In a contest played at St. George’s Park, Ella Morris put England in front during the first half and a Paula Arana Montes header five minutes from the end levelled the game.
Reds teammate Hannah Silcock was an unused substitute, as was Mia Enderby for England’s U19s as they drew 3-3 with the Netherlands in Portugal earlier in the day.
